Robust Ear Recognition via Nonnegative Sparse Representation of Gabor Orientation Information
Table 2
Recognition performance comparisons between conventional Gabor feature and the proposed Gabor orientation using SRC AND NSRC.
| Occlusion ratio | 0% | 5% | 10% | 15% | 20% | 25% | 30% | 35% | 40% | 50% |
| Conventional Gabor + SRC | 99.49 | 94.33 | 64.56 | 35.19 | 18.71 | 10.13 | 6.33 | 4.80 | 3.8 | 3.8 | Conventional Gabor + NSRC | 99.75 | 95.19 | 83.92 | 75.95 | 74.68 | 58.48 | 47.59 | 37.72 | 29.37 | 17.7 | Gabor orientation + SRC | 99.75 | 99.24 | 94.68 | 78.99 | 54.68 | 28.35 | 15.19 | 9.37 | 6.33 | 4.05 | Gabor orientation + NSRC | 99.75 | 99.49 | 98.99 | 98.48 | 96.96 | 93.67 | 88.35 | 84.56 | 73.92 | 52.41 |
